Output deab3a2f7b99f57ee22e176dd72fe38c98d74be2fa38f82bcbc12def54e03298:6

value
1385312
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8074eb816f5a9ba6a7524905635a6d6f40c0be9 OP_EQUAL
address
3MPGdiJPP8trFfiW7kMUztm8U7aLfWqEJH
transaction
deab3a2f7b99f57ee22e176dd72fe38c98d74be2fa38f82bcbc12def54e03298
confirmations
317816
spent
true